What Is a Paycheck Stub?
A paycheck stub is a document that outlines earnings, deductions, and net income. It is typically issued by employers, but self-employed professionals also need this record for various financial purposes.
Key Information Found on a Paycheck Stub
A well-structured paycheck stub includes:
- Gross income
- Tax deductions (federal, state, and local)
- Social Security and Medicare contributions
- Health insurance and retirement deductions
- Net earnings after deductions
For traditional employees, these details are provided by the employer. However, those who work independently must generate their own records using a paycheck stub generator.

Paycheck Stubs vs. Other Income Verification Methods
While a paycheck stub is one of the most common ways to verify income, other methods exist. Here’s how it compares to alternatives:
1. Bank Statements
Bank statements show incoming deposits but lack breakdowns of earnings, deductions, and taxes.
2. Tax Returns
Tax filings provide a full financial summary but are only available once a year, making them less useful for frequent income verification.
3. Profit and Loss Statements
Business owners may use profit and loss statements, but these documents require detailed bookkeeping. A paycheck stub generator offers a simpler alternative.
